Hi Im'new here, and I'm interested in learn to develop for android

but I don't know where to start learning.

I found a course in a local school, here the content:

Module 1: Introduction to mobile technologies
Module 2: Introduction to Java
Module 3: J2ME
Module 4: Developing apps for google android

What do you think about the content?? is it ok??

I wonder if I will need to learn J2ME

I see that some people use flash cs5.5 to develop for android.
Please point me in the right direction

Thanks for your comments
 
Stay away from Flash under all circumstances. It doesn't work on all Android devices and it will prevent you from porting lateron. And performance is an issue as well... if you want to go down that direction, just use the browser... in other words: learn JS.

As for Java on Android... no idea why they want to teach you J2ME: there's virtually no connection to Android development, aside from it using Java... which you don't actually need on Android.

So the basic questions are: What do you know so far and what do you want to do?
